In the year 2225, mankind's thirst for domination has spread to the stars, where battle for conquest rages on. Humans struggle for supremacy over the Galactic powers, who have their own plans for the cosmos. In Galactic Civilizations II, you will use technology, diplomacy, colonisation and war as your tools to build a far-reaching interstellar empire. Galactic Civilization II: Ultimate Edition includes the best-selling and award-winning space strategy game 'Galactic Civilizations II' and the two add-ons 'Dark Avatar' and 'Twilight of Arnor' in one box.

  • All the features of the original plus all the additions from the expansion packs
  • State of the art 3D engine enables users to create own ships from scratch
  • New maps, units and scenarios
  • New playable civilisations
  • Enhanced graphics and soundtrack
  • New maps, scenarios, planet environments and event
  • Alternative map sizes and victory task
  • Comprehensive editors - Maps, Scenarios, Planetary environments and Tech Tree

Good game but buggy and hard to update2
This is a very good turn based strategy game, which is sort of like Civilization in space.
However, it crashes a lot and it's impossible to get the patches to fix the crashes (at least it was at the time of writing). The reason is because to get the patches/updates you have to;

1) Register and create an account on Stardock's website.
2) Download and install an update manager program called "Impulse"
3) Register (again) via the update manager.
4) Finally, download the updates and install them.

However, step 3 can't be done because not all retail versions of the game are recognised by the download manager. e.g. it rejected my registration code because the Ultimate version was not recognised (not shown in the drop down list)



TURN-BASED STRATEGIST HEAVEN!5
The GALACTIC CIVILIZATIONS series in effect has kept the classic Turn-based Strategy genre alive. When the CIVILIZATION series was going to the dogs (all flashy animations and dummied-down options instead of evolving) and the MASTER OF ORION series was committing seppuku (unable to live with the shame of its 3rd installment), GC reminded us how much fun space colonization can be!

Starting off with a planet in a customizable Universe (size, resource abundance, scarcity of habitable planets etc), one begins his journey of exploration, colonization and conquest. With the exception of roving pirates who can be destructive if encountered early on (but whose annoyance can be deselected), the factions are well balanced and interesting.
The graphics are clear (with full zoom capability), whereas the interface is easy to master and friendly to use.

However, what makes GC so much more fun than any other space colonization game is its ship design options. From freighters and colonist-ships to planet defenders and frigates, there are no limits in what one can build in your dockyard. Want something that looks like STAR TREK's Enterprise or BATTLESTAR GALACTICA's Millennium Falcons? Easily done - the sky is the limit.
Research will not only keep you solvent and your people happy but it will also make it possible to better equip your ships. Stronger engines, more effective armor, more destructive weapons.

And, on top of all that, this being a STARDOCK release, it comes FREE of any intrusive DRM scheme. These days, that alone deserves gamers' support. How much more so that GALACTIC CIVILIZATIONS II is a great game. Its new patching method is neither convenient nor reliable and I hope the STARDOCK people will see to that promptly.
